Cyclohexanone Enhancing Performance in Chemical Manufacturing
The cyclohexanone market is witnessing steady growth driven by its extensive use as a key intermediate in the production of nylon resins and fibers. Cyclohexanone is a colorless, oily liquid with a characteristic odor, primarily manufactured through the oxidation of cyclohexane or hydrogenation of phenol. Its demand is closely linked with downstream industries such as automotive, textiles, construction, and industrial manufacturing, where nylon 6 and nylon 6,6 production plays a crucial role.
One of the primary factors supporting market expansion is the rising consumption of synthetic fibers and engineering plastics. Cyclohexanone serves as a vital feedstock for adipic acid and caprolactam, both of which are essential in nylon production. As industries increasingly adopt lightweight and high-strength materials, especially in automotive and electrical applications, the demand for cyclohexanone continues to strengthen.
The coatings and adhesives sector also contributes significantly to market growth. Cyclohexanone is widely used as a solvent in paints, varnishes, and industrial coatings due to its excellent dissolving properties and stability. Additionally, its application in chemical intermediates and plasticizers further broadens its industrial relevance.

However, the market faces challenges related to raw material price volatility and environmental regulations. Cyclohexanone production is dependent on petrochemical feedstocks, making it sensitive to fluctuations in crude oil prices. Additionally, strict environmental standards regarding emissions and chemical handling are encouraging manufacturers to adopt cleaner and more efficient production processes.
